Quick Reference
The PHP touch() function sets the access and modification time of the specified file.
If the specified file does not exist, it will be created.
<?php
file = 'test.txt';
if (touch($file)) {
echo $file . ' modification time has been changed';
}
else {
echo $file . 'time could not be modified';
}
?>
Output
// sets the access and modification time of the specified file
Syntax
touch(filename, time, atime)
Parameters
Parameter | Description |
---|---|
filename | Specifies the file to touch (required) |
time | Sets the touch time (current system time is set by default) |
atime | Sets the access time (default is the current system time if no parameters are set, or the same as the time parameter if that parameter is set) |
PHP Notes:
- When using PHP, single or double quotation marks are acceptable and work identically to one another; choose whichever you prefer, and stay consistent
- Arrays count starting from zero NOT one; so item 1 is position [0], item 2 is position [1], and item 3 is position [2] … and so on
We’d like to acknowledge that we learned a great deal of our coding from W3Schools and TutorialsPoint, borrowing heavily from their teaching process and excellent code examples. We highly recommend both sites to deepen your experience, and further your coding journey. We’re just hitting the basics here at 1SMARTchicken.